Who are the central figures in Murder Drones and what shapes their interactions?

The key couple viewers focus on most is Uzi Doorman, a defiant worker bot with a sarcastic voice and a longing for learning, and N, an emotionless, proficient murder droid tasked with eliminating worker bots.

Uzi symbolizes the tough, spontaneous quality of the survivors, while N initiates as a continuous hunter and afterward exhibits evidence of psychological turmoil.
